Overview

Sunflower Cafe in Fort Myers Beach has accumulated 201 violations across 33 inspections since 2016, averaging 6.1 per visit. The facility has not been shut down but shows a pattern of repeated warnings and compliance callbacks, with three disciplinary actions resulting in $1,520 in fines. Top violations involve clean utensil handling, shell stock requirements, and employee health reporting. Recent inspections from 2024 onward show improving compliance, with the March 2026 inspection documenting only 3 violations.

Summary generated from Florida DBPR public inspection records.
